Strawberry Banana Dessert

Prep: 15 min Cuisine: American

A refreshing and fruity dessert featuring strawberries and bananas, complemented by sugar-free jello and diet strawberry soda, perfect for summer gatherings or a light treat.

Be the first to rate this recipe

Ingredients

  • 1 quart strawberries, cut up
  • 2 medium bananas, sliced
  • 1 large strawberry/banana sugar-free jello
  • 16 oz. Faygo diet strawberry soda or any diet red pop
  • 2 Tbsp. cornstarch

Instructions

  1. Grease a 13 x 9-inch pan.
  2. Arrange the cut strawberries and sliced bananas evenly in the prepared pan.
  3. Prepare the sugar-free strawberry/banana jello according to package instructions and let it cool slightly.
  4. Pour the jello over the fruit layer in the pan.
  5. In a small saucepan, mix the diet strawberry soda with the cornstarch and heat gently, stirring constantly until thickened.
  6. Allow the soda mixture to cool slightly, then pour it over the jello and fruit layers.
  7. Refrigerate the dessert until set, about 2-3 hours before serving.

Tips & Substitutions

To enhance the flavor, consider adding a splash of lemon juice over the fruit before pouring the jello. If you're in a pinch, you can substitute the diet strawberry soda with any diet soda of your choice. For added texture, try mixing in some crushed nuts or granola before serving. This dessert is not only enjoyable as is but also makes a great topping for vanilla yogurt.

Storage & Reheating

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. This dessert is best enjoyed chilled, so there's no need to reheat. Just serve it cold straight from the fridge for a refreshing treat.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use fresh fruit instead of frozen?

Yes, fresh fruit works beautifully in this recipe! Ensure your strawberries and bananas are ripe for the best flavor. Just be aware that fresh fruit may release more moisture, so serve the dessert soon after making it to maintain its texture.

Is there a way to make this dessert vegan?

Absolutely! To make this dessert vegan, ensure you use a plant-based jello alternative, as traditional jello contains gelatin. You can also use a vegan-friendly soda to maintain the sweetness without any animal products.

How can I make this dessert more colorful?

To add more color, consider layering in other fruits like blueberries or kiwi slices. The vibrant colors will not only make the dessert visually appealing but also enhance the flavor profile, giving it a fun and fruity twist!
